Benzocaine: children age 5 or older. Menthol: children age 5 or older. Pectin: children age 3 or older. If you are pregnant or breastfeeding, consult ...Can dogs have Vicks cough drops? While menthol can definitely be irritating to dogs, and cause them to vomit or have diarrhea, the main concern with cough drops is an ingredient known as xylitol. This is a sugar substitute that can cause dogs to become hypoglycemic, or have low blood sugar. This can result in tremors, weakness, or even seizures.Halls cough drops contain menthol, which in high doses can be toxic for dogs and lead to symptoms such as vomiting, diarrhea, drooling, lethargy, and tremors. Being in a kennel where the air circulation is bad and conditions are crowded. Diagnosis.The lethal dose of menthol is estimated to be roughly 1,000 mg (1 gram) per kilogram of body weight. In other words, someone who weighs 150 pounds (68 kg) would likely have to eat more than 6,800 cough drops containing 10 mg of menthol in a short period of time to risk the chance of a lethal overdose.it was an equate cherry cough drop, and upon googling if cough drops are harmful to dogs it's mostly talking about xylitol being harmful but i thankfully don't see that in the ingredients, however eucalyptus oil was in there and i know that's not very good for dogs either. it was only a lil bit of the cough drop left since i'd had it for a ...Each cough drop contains about 8 mg of menthol based on the information I found on the CVS website. The toxic dose of menthol for dogs is very high - up to 3000 mg/kg therefore if she ate 30 cough drops the dose would have been about 240 mg. At 75 pounds of weight or 34 kg this is about 7 mg/kg which is incredibly safe.Customer: My dog ate a package of sugar free cough drops and their wrappers (Ingredients: menthol 5.8 mg. Inactive: acesulfame potassium, corn starch, eucalyptus oil, FD&C blue no.1, FD&C red no. 40, glycerin, gum arabbic, isomalt, malitol syrup, medium chain tryglycerides, natural & artificial flavors, soybean oil, sucralose) and then threw …May 12, 2023 · No, dogs should not eat cough drops. Cough drops usually contain menthol or eucalyptus oil, which can irritate a dog’s respiratory system. Some cough drops also contain xylitol, a sugar substitute that is toxic to dogs and can lead to serious health issues. Additionally, the hard texture of cough drops may cause a choking hazard for dogs. Can ...1 answer. Answered by. Lindsey Edwards MVB, BSc, IVCA Veterinarian.
